Why Local Knowledge Matters
Consider the difference between a contractor who's worked through multiple Scottsdale summers and one who hasn't. The local professionals we connect you with know that irrigation systems need adjustments as temperatures climb past 110 degrees. They understand why certain areas near the McDowell Mountains require different approaches than properties closer to Tempe. They've learned through experience how to work around existing mature mesquite and palo verde trees without damaging root systems.
